Q: Is 3,611,034 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,611,034 is a composite number.

Why is 3,611,034 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,611,034 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 9 14 18 21 27 41 42 54 63 82 123 126 189 233 246 287 369 378 466 574 699 738 861 1,107 1,398 1,631 1,722 2,097 2,214 2,583 3,262 4,194 4,893 5,166 6,291 7,749 9,553 9,786 12,582 14,679 15,498 19,106 28,659 29,358 44,037 57,318 66,871 85,977 88,074 133,742 171,954 200,613 257,931 401,226 515,862 601,839 1,203,678 1,805,517 and 3,611,034, with no remainder.

Since 3,611,034 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,611,034, it is a composite number.
